About The Position

Point72’s Operations team supports all operational aspects of trade processing, reconciliation, financing, and reporting firmwide for all products, including equities, derivatives, bonds, foreign exchange and futures, and digital assets across global markets. Within Operations, the Derivatives Trade Support team is responsible for the daily confirmation and settlement of fixed income, rates, credit, futures, FX and other OTC derivative products. The team is actively engaged with Point72’s Front Office, Back Office, Compliance and Technology teams to manage operational risks. The team also works very closely with all of Point72’s trading and clearing counterparties.

Requirements

  • Undergraduate degree in accounting, business, economics, mathematics, or a related field
  • 4-7 years of experience in the middle-office operations function of a financial institution
  • Strong working knowledge of Interest Rate Derivatives and Credit Derivatives, including cleared and uncleared swaps
  • Hands-on experience with electronic affirmation/confirmation platforms such as MarkitWire/MTM, ICELInk and DSMatch/TradeServ
  • Familiarity with clearinghouse workflows and reconciliation processes at LCH and CME
  • Understanding of derivatives lifecycle events including offsets, unwinds, novations, compressions, blending and resets/coupons

Responsibilities

  • Confirm, affirm, and settle daily trade activity across a broad range of products, with a primary focus on Interest Rate Swaps, Credit Default Swaps and other OTC derivatives
  • Manage the verification and reconciliation of all positions to our prime brokers/FCMs and trading counterparties
  • Oversee all post-trade lifecycle events for cleared and uncleared derivatives
  • Work with our portfolio managers, traders, and external trading counterparties and prime brokers/FCMs to resolve trade related issues in a timely fashion
  • Help monitor and reduce foreign currency exposure through the execution of FX transactions
  • Assist in responding to ad hoc queries from internal and external clients
  • Participate in the onboarding process for new investment teams, including account setup, platform training, and third-party connectivity
  • Help push for continuous improvement of the team’s processes via automation and/or identifying opportunities for increased efficiency and/or control
